The Delhi Development Authority has announced a special housing offer under the Karmayogi Awaas Yojana 2025, inviting applicants to book their homes on the auspicious occasion of Ram Navami. A total of 936 newly constructed flats have been launched in Narela (Pocket-6, A1–A4), with bookings starting from March 26, 2026, at 12:00 noon. The scheme is being offered on a first-come, first-serve basis, and a significant number of units have already been booked, indicating strong demand. The initiative aims to provide affordable and modern housing options in the national capital.
Delhi Development Authority Launches ‘Karmayogi Awaas Yojana 2025’ Flats in Narela on Ram Navami
Under the scheme, buyers can avail a 25% special discount on flat prices, making them more accessible to eligible applicants. The pricing after discount starts from ₹33.51 lakh for 1 BHK units, ₹75.60 lakh for 2 BHK, and ₹106.45 lakh for 3 BHK flats. The flats are ready-to-move-in and freehold properties, offering long-term ownership benefits. The scheme is specifically designed for serving and retired government employees, including those from central and state governments, PSUs, PSBs, universities, and autonomous bodies.

The project offers a range of modern amenities aimed at enhancing quality of life. These include ample parking space, spacious balconies, large common areas, community centres, and clubhouses. Enhanced security arrangements, including deployment of ex-servicemen, have also been highlighted as a key feature. Additionally, the flats are located facing a vast urban forest, providing a greener and healthier living environment.
Connectivity is another major advantage of the project, with proximity to UER-II and GT Karnal Road, ensuring easy access to key parts of Delhi. The area is also expected to benefit from upcoming metro rail connectivity, further improving accessibility. With Narela emerging as an education hub and witnessing rapid infrastructure growth, the location is gaining importance among homebuyers.
The entire booking process is being conducted online through the official portals, ensuring transparency and ease of application. Sample flats have also been opened for visits, allowing potential buyers to assess the quality and layout before making a decision.
